Dvd-Theory Of Everything

(No reviews yet) Write a Review
$9.74
SKU:
A-080465
UPC:
808717001699
Adding to cart… The item has been added

Product Overview

Dvd-Theory Of Everything

Reviews

(No reviews yet) Write a Review